To: The South Carolina State House, The South Carolina State Senate, and Governor Henry McMaster

Allow Dreamers to Attend our Schools

The SC Illegal Immigration Reform Act is superseded by Department of Homeland Security's ruling that Dreamers (young people qualified for DACA-Deferred Action for Childhood Arrivals) are lawfully present and therefore eligible to attend all our schools. Allow Dreamers to attend all our schools now!

Why is this important?

A student was denied admittance to Trident Technical College because he was undocumented. Trident stated that our state Immigration law disallowed his admittance, but Homeland Security has ruled these Dreamers are lawfully present and therefore our state law does not apply to these young people. It is important to clarify this legally to all our schools and allow these students in.
